Universal nonreciprocal photon blockade

Abstract
Universal photon blockade, characterized by a strong photon antibunching effect over a broad range of nonlinear conditions, has been proposed recently. In this work we present a scheme to achieve universal nonreciprocal photon blockade. By coupling an asymmetric Fabry-Pérot cavity to a -type three-level atom and embedding a degenerate optical parametric amplifier inside the cavity to generate squeezed light, we demonstrate a direction-dependent photon blockade effect. Moreover, due to the energy-level anharmonicity induced by the -type three-level atom and the destructive quantum interference between different transition pathways, this phenomenon exists across a broad regime of nonlinear conditions, thereby demonstrating universal nonreciprocal photon blockade. In addition, we show that quantum squeezing is essential for realizing high-quality nonreciprocity within experimentally feasible parameter regimes. Our scheme provides a feasible method toward controllable and robust nonreciprocal single-photon sources across a wide parameter regime.
